Rögle Ängelholm qualified for their first-ever Champions Hockey League season thanks to an historic run in the 2019/20 Swedish Hockey League.
The team from Ängelholm has been playing in the country's top flight consistently since 2015/16 and recorded their highest-ever finish of third by the end of the 2019/20 season - beating a previous high of sixth in 1994.
The club was founded in 1932 as a bandy team, which is why they're known as Rögle BK (for 'Bandyklubb'). The team's current Head Coach is Cam Abbot, who is a CHL champion from his time with Luleå.
